Teams 如何更改缓存恢复位置,详细指南与优化技巧

Tea Teams作品 4

目录导读

  1. 为什么需要更改Teams缓存位置
  2. Teams缓存默认位置在哪里
  3. 更改Teams缓存位置的三种方法
    • 通过Teams设置更改
    • 使用符号链接(高级方法)
    • 修改注册表(Windows系统)
  4. 更改缓存位置常见问题解答
  5. 优化Teams缓存管理的实用建议
  6. 缓存相关故障排除方法

为什么需要更改Teams缓存位置

Microsoft Teams作为现代工作协作的核心工具,会在使用过程中积累大量缓存数据,包括聊天记录、文件预览、用户配置和临时数据,默认情况下,这些数据存储在系统盘(通常是C盘),可能导致以下问题:

Teams 如何更改缓存恢复位置,详细指南与优化技巧-第1张图片-Teams - Teams下载【官方网站】

  • 系统盘空间不足:Teams缓存可能占用数GB甚至更多的空间
  • 性能下降:系统盘过于拥挤会影响整体系统性能
  • 数据管理困难:与系统文件混在一起,难以单独备份或清理
  • 重装系统风险:系统重装或重置会导致缓存数据丢失

将Teams缓存位置更改到其他驱动器或专用存储区域,是优化系统性能和存储管理的有效策略。

Teams缓存默认位置在哪里

不同操作系统中,Teams缓存默认存储位置有所不同:

Windows系统

  • 主要缓存路径:%appdata%\Microsoft\Teams
  • 包含子文件夹:Cacheblob_storagedatabasesGPUcacheIndexedDBLocal Storage

macOS系统

  • 路径:~/Library/Application Support/Microsoft/Teams

Linux系统

  • 路径:~/.config/Microsoft/Microsoft Teams

了解这些默认位置是更改缓存位置的前提,也便于在更改前备份现有数据。

更改Teams缓存位置的三种方法

通过Teams设置更改(最简单方法)

  1. 完全退出Microsoft Teams(右键点击系统托盘图标选择“退出”)
  2. 找到Teams缓存文件夹(默认位置如上所述)
  3. 将整个Teams文件夹复制到新的目标位置(如D:\TeamsCache)
  4. 删除原始Teams文件夹
  5. 创建符号链接:
    • 打开命令提示符(管理员权限)
    • 输入命令:mklink /J "%appdata%\Microsoft\Teams" "D:\TeamsCache"
  6. 重新启动Teams应用程序

使用符号链接(高级方法)

符号链接是更改缓存位置最可靠的方法,它创建一个指向新位置的虚拟链接:

  1. 确保Teams完全关闭(检查任务管理器,结束所有Teams相关进程)
  2. 将现有缓存文件夹移动到新位置
  3. 以管理员身份打开命令提示符或PowerShell
  4. 使用以下命令创建连接点:
    mklink /J "原始缓存路径" "新缓存路径"
  5. 验证链接是否创建成功:原始位置应显示为快捷方式图标

修改注册表(Windows系统)

对于需要批量部署或更永久性解决方案的用户,可以修改Windows注册表:

  1. 按Win+R,输入regedit打开注册表编辑器
  2. 导航到:H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\User Shell Folders
  3. 找到名为AppData的字符串值
  4. 双击修改,将值数据更改为新的路径(如D:\Users\[用户名]\AppData\Roaming
  5. 注意:此方法会更改所有应用程序的AppData位置,影响范围较广

更改缓存位置常见问题解答

Q1:更改缓存位置会影响Teams中的聊天记录和文件吗? A:不会,聊天记录和文件主要存储在云端,缓存中多为临时文件和本地索引,但更改前建议备份缓存文件夹以防万一。

Q2:更改后Teams无法启动怎么办? A:首先检查符号链接是否正确创建,确保新路径存在且可访问,尝试清除新缓存文件夹内容后重新启动Teams,或恢复原始设置。

Q3:可以设置Teams缓存到外部驱动器或网络位置吗? A:技术上可行,但不推荐,外部驱动器或网络位置可能速度较慢或连接不稳定,导致Teams性能下降或频繁出错。

Q4:更改缓存位置后需要定期清理吗? A:是的,即使更改了位置,缓存仍会不断增长,建议每月检查一次缓存大小,手动删除或使用磁盘清理工具维护。

Q5:企业版Teams用户能否自行更改缓存位置? A:取决于组织策略,有些企业通过组策略限制此类更改,个人用户通常有完全控制权。

优化Teams缓存管理的实用建议

  1. 定期清理缓存

    • 完全退出Teams
    • 删除缓存文件夹中的内容(不要删除文件夹本身)
    • 重新启动Teams,它会自动重建必要缓存
  2. 监控缓存大小

    • 每月检查一次Teams缓存文件夹大小
    • 如果超过2-3GB,考虑清理或进一步优化
  3. 使用专用存储分区

    • 为应用程序缓存创建专用分区
    • 避免与其他重要数据混合
  4. 自动化清理脚本

    • 创建批处理文件定期清理Teams缓存
    • 设置任务计划程序自动执行
  5. 考虑SSD存储

    • 如果可能,将Teams缓存设置在SSD驱动器上
    • 显著提高缓存读写速度,改善Teams性能

缓存相关故障排除方法

如果更改缓存位置后遇到问题,可以尝试以下解决方案:

  1. 权限问题:确保新位置有完整的读写权限,右键点击文件夹→属性→安全→编辑权限。

  2. 符号链接失败:删除创建的符号链接,重新执行mklink命令,确保路径用英文双引号括起来。

  3. Teams无法启动

    • 完全卸载Teams(包括清除所有缓存和注册表项)
    • 重新安装,先不要更改缓存位置
    • 确认正常运行后再尝试更改缓存位置
  4. 性能下降

    • 确保新存储位置有足够快的读写速度
    • 避免使用USB 2.0等慢速接口的外部存储
    • 检查磁盘碎片情况(HDD适用)
  5. 企业环境限制

    • 联系IT管理员了解组织策略
    • 请求例外或寻求官方解决方案

通过合理更改和管理Teams缓存位置,不仅可以释放宝贵的系统盘空间,还能在一定程度上提升Teams的运行效率,定期维护缓存数据,结合良好的存储管理习惯,能够确保Teams长期稳定高效运行,支持顺畅的远程协作体验。

无论选择哪种方法更改缓存位置,都建议在操作前备份重要数据,并在更改后进行充分测试,确保Teams所有功能正常工作,对于企业用户,如有批量部署需求,可考虑使用脚本自动化或咨询Microsoft官方部署指南。

标签: Teams 缓存

抱歉,评论功能暂时关闭!